Petersburg Battlefields Receive Green Grants Award


Petersburg Battlefields Foundation will receive a grant award of $500 for its Litter Prevention project.

The Petersburg Battlefields Foundation works to pursue and promote preservation, education, and tourism within the region, and serves to educate and inspire the public about the Petersburg Campaign of the Civil War. Several drainage channels from roadways, neighborhoods, business districts, and other development lead into the Battlefield. Due to higher occurrences of heavy rain, trash entering the park has increased dramatically. PBF will use their grant to construct PVC pipe structures to filter the litter that enters the park. The structure will allow for water and leaves to pass through the water pipe, but catch larger pieces of trash. Park staff will be soliciting volunteer groups/adoptees to help with cleaning and maintenance of the structures.
